Two friends are taking on a grueling journey across Europe this week in aid of Manx charities.
Georgie Shelley and Voirrey Kennaugh will travel 2,500 miles through eight countries as part of the James Bond Swiss Run.
They'll see iconic locations for the 007 films - including the Piz Gloria and the Goldeneye Dam.
The duo are raising funds for Hospice Isle of Man and Rebecca House - they're starting today and will finish on Monday.
